Firefox 138.0.3 official release coming soon:
  • Fixed an issue where the browser could repeatedly crash when certain SVG effects (like blur or drop shadow) were applied to very small areas. (Bug 1924241)
  • Fixed a crash that could occur when viewing websites that use WebGL. (Bug 1961191)
  • On Linux, fixed an issue where video playback would appear washed-out on Wayland when HDR support was unavailable. (Bug 1961610)
  • Fixed an issue where the \"Match Case\" shortcut `Alt+C` in the find-in-page toolbar did not toggle the checkbox as expected. (Bug 1952611)

To refresh Firefox, click the menu button, select Help, and then choose More Troubleshooting Information. From there, click on "Refresh Firefox" and confirm the action to restore the browser to its default state while saving your essential information like bookmarks and passwords.
